The Albatross class is a class of patrol boats in the Portuguese Navy and in the Naval Component of the Timor Leste Defence Force (FDTL). These vessels were built in 1974 and 1975 at the Alfeite Arsenal, Lisbon.
In the Portuguese Navy, the Albatross-class boats are being replaced by Argos and Centauro classes. In 2002, the NRP Albatroz and NRP Açor were transferred to the FDTL, becoming the first craft in its Naval Component. In Timor Leste, they are referred as Oecusse class.
Units
Portuguese Navy
Name & number | Commission | State |
---|---|---|
NRP Albatroz (P 1012) | 1974 - 2002 | Transferred to Timor Leste as the Oecusse in 2002. |
NRP Açor (P 1163) | 1974 - 2002 | Transferred to Timor Leste as the Atauro in 2002. |
NRP Andorinha (P 1164) | 1975 - 1999 | Decommissioned |
NRP Águia (P 1165) | 1975 - 2016 | Decommissioned |
NRP Condor (P 1166) UAM Condor (UAM 630) - since 1999 |
1974 - 2018 | Decommissioned [1] |
NRP Cisne (P 1167) | 1974 - 2018 | Decommissioned [2] |
